Armed Robbery Suspects Steal from Central Florida Jewelry Store at Mall

Two suspects who committed an armed robbery with a sledgehammer at a Central Florida jewelry store inside of a mall.




Just before noon on Wednesday last week, Tampa Police Department officers responded to Prince Jewelry located inside WestShore Plaza Mall after reports of an armed robbery. Upon their arrival, the suspects had already fled the scene.

Through the law enforcement investigation, detectives learned the suspects were armed with a sledgehammer, which was used to break the jewelry cases, and pepper spray, which was used to threaten store employees and mall security.

Surveillance footage of the incident and the vehicle fleeing is available here.

Fortunately, there were no reported injuries to store employees or bystanders.

After stealing numerous pieces of jewelry, both suspects fled through the mall and left in a silver Chevy Malibu that was parked near Dick’s Sporting Goods.

The vehicle is believed to be a newer model, equipped with a sunroof and tinted windows. There was no license plate on the vehicle.

At the time of the robbery, both suspects were wearing facial coverings, dark-colored pants and shoes, long-sleeved shirts, and gloves.

Tampa Police detectives are diligently working to identify the suspects and make an arrest in this case.
